CEBU PACIFIC FLIGHT FORCED TO DIVERT TO KANSAI AIRPORT DUE TO FUKUOKA AIRPORT’S CURFEW POLICY

On the 19th, a Cebu Pacific Air flight from Manila to Fukuoka was diverted to Kitakyushu Airport and then to Kansai International Airport, arriving just after 11:40 p.m. The 186 passengers were stuck for about eight hours.
Previously, in September 2023, a similar diversion led to a return to Manila due to Fukuoka Airport’s 10 p.m. curfew. This time, they diverted within Japan to lessen passenger inconvenience.
Fukuoka aiport has the strictest rule when it comes to landing time that there should be no arrival after 10PM due to the noise complaint by nearby residents.
